Penn State entered its final game of the Puerto Rico Challenge against a hungry UConn team looking for its first win of the season.
The Huskies looked to bounce back from its winless start after their pitching staff got decimated against Stetson and Missouri, surrendering 21 runs in just 16 innings.
The maul on UConn’s pitching staff continued in the finale, as Penn State’s offense was the saving grace in Sunday night’s 7-6 nail-biting win over the Huskies.
Starting pitcher Thomas Ellisen got the nod on the bump for UConn and his lack of command took center stage early.
